薬剤を注入する過程は共通している。There are roughly two types of sclerotherapy. The first is an endoscopic embolization in which a drug is injected into the esophageal varices to cause blood clots in the esophageal varices themselves and in the blood vessels that are the exclusive blood supply channels of the varices to "harden" and stop bleeding. Therapy,
The second is to first inject a drug around the esophageal varices (extravascular) to harden the esophageal wall by cell fibrosis to prevent variceal bleeding, and to make bulges to block blood flow as much as possible, then varicose veins It is an endoscopic sclerotherapy in which a drug is injected into the blood vessel to "cure" with a blood clot to stop the bleeding. From the point of view of operation, these two methods are different only in the site for injecting the drug, and have the same process for injecting the drug by puncturing a predetermined site in the esophagus with a drug injection needle.

完了する30分〜3時間圧着する。Next, Nikkei Medical, July 16, 1984 issue, 89-9
The basic operation of endoscopic embolization therapy will be outlined from the article on page 0. As shown in FIG. 3, first, an air tube (26) having a balloon attached to the distal end is inserted into the esophagus (21), and the esophageal varices (23) formed in the esophageal wall (22) are located on the anal side or the anus side. In the stomach, the inter-anal balloon (27) is inflated and compressed to reduce the inflowing blood flow and stop the bleeding. Then, an esophageal fiberscope with a balloon (endoscope)
Insert (25) into the esophagus (21) and place the esophagus fiberscope (2
5) Insert the puncture needle (drug injection needle) (24) into the esophageal varix (23)
To the position of. Therefore, while inflating the oral balloon (28) located on the oral side of the esophageal varix (23) to stop blood flow,
After fixing the positions of the puncture needle (24) and the esophageal fiberscope (25), the puncture needle (24) is inserted into the esophageal varix (23) and a hardening agent (medicine) is injected. After that, the esophageal fiberscope is removed, a compression hemostatic balloon is inserted, and pressure bonding is performed for 30 minutes to 3 hours when the thrombosis is completed.

性についてまだ多くの改良を要する点が残されている。At present, the sclerotherapy as described above is becoming the main role in the treatment of esophageal varices, but these procedures are
Since the esophageal varices are constantly moving due to respiratory movements and the like, considerable skill is required to accurately puncture and treat varicose veins, and there are still many concerns regarding their safety, efficacy, and ease of treatment. There are some points that need improvement.

ものである。The method of using the guide tube according to the present invention is as follows. First, the endoscope is attached to an endoscope and inserted into the esophagus, and the esophageal varices are caught in the side hole under direct endoscopic viewing, and then the balloon is inflated to cause hemostasis by compression. , Puncture the esophageal varices caught in the side hole with a puncture needle installed in the sublumen, inject a drug through the puncture needle to thrombosis and harden the varicose vein, then deflate the balloon and remove the puncture needle After that, the guide tube is removed.
